President of Syria
Head of state of the Syrian Arab Republic. The office was constitutionally the apex of executive power but was effectively fused with the Ba'ath Party and military apparatus under the Assad family from 1971 to 2024. The position's future status is under negotiation as Syria drafts a post-transitional constitutional order.
